Creamy Baked Mac and Cheese Recipe with Crispy Golden Crust

A cozy, creamy baked mac and cheese with a satisfyingly crispy golden crust, perfect for family dinners or comforting meals. This recipe balances rich, gooey cheese sauce with a crunchy breadcrumb topping.

Ingredients

  • 8 ounces elbow macaroni or small pasta shapes
  • 3 cups whole milk, warmed
  • 3 tablespoons unsalted butter, plus extra for greasing
  • 3 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
  • 1/4 teaspoon smoked paprika (optional)
  • 2 cups sharp cheddar cheese, shredded
  • 1 cup mozzarella cheese, shredded
  • 1/2 cup Parmesan cheese, grated
  • 1 cup panko breadcrumbs
  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ter, melted
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der (optional)

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ease your baking dish with a little butter and set aside.
  2.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add 8 ounces elbow macaroni and cook until just al dente, about 7 minutes. Drain well and set aside.
  3. In a medium saucepan, melt 3 tablespoons unsalted butter over medium heat. Whisk in 3 tablespoons all-purpose flour and cook for about 2 minutes until light golden and nutty smelling.
  4. Slowly pour in 3 cups warm whole milk, whisking constantly to avoid lumps. Continue whisking until sauce thickens and bubbles gently, about 5-7 minutes.
  5. Stir in 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ard, 1/2 teaspoon salt, 1/4 teaspoon black pepper, and 1/4 teaspoon smoked paprika if using. Adjust seasoning to taste.
  6. Lower heat to medium-low and gradually add 2 cups sharp cheddar, 1 cup mozzarella, and 1/2 cup Parmesan, stirring until melted and smooth.
  7. Add the drained pasta to the cheese sauce and gently fold until fully coated.
  8. In a small bowl, mix 1 cup panko breadcrumbs with 2 tablespoons melted butter and 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der if using.
  9. Pour the cheesy pasta mixture into the greased baking dish. Evenly sprinkle the buttery panko mixture over the top.
  10. Bake for 25-30 minutes until the top is golden brown and crispy and the cheese sauce is bubbling around the edges.
  11. Let the baked mac and cheese rest for 5 minutes before serving.

Notes

If breadcrumbs brown too fast, tent the dish with foil halfway through baking. If cheese sauce is too thick before mixing with pasta, add a splash more milk. Use freshly shredded cheese for best melting. For gluten-free, substitute pasta, flour, and breadcrumbs accordingly. Let dish rest 5 minutes after baking for easier serving.
